Identification
- CAS Number
- 36614-38-7
- UN Number
- 3018
- Index Number
- 015-130-00-3
- PubChem CID
- 37490
Physical-chemical properties
- Molecular Formula
- C7H17O2PS3
- Molar Mass
- 260.40 g/mol
- IUPAC Name
- dimethoxy-(2-propan-2-ylsulfanylethylsulfanyl)-sulfanylidene-lambda5-phosphane
Chemical Identifiers
- InChI
- InChI=1S/C7H17O2PS3/c1-7(2)12-5-6-13-10(11,8-3)9-4/h7H,5-6H2,1-4H3
- InChI Key
- SPCNPOWOBZQWJK-UHFFFAOYSA-N

Transport (ADR)
| UN Number | 3018 |
| ADR Class | 6.1 |
| Packing Group | III |
| Tunnel Code | E |
| Proper Shipping Name | Isothioat (ISO) |
| Marine Pollutant | No |

How to transport dimethoxy-(2-propan-2-ylsulfanylethylsulfanyl)-sulfanylidene-lambda5-phosphane?
Dimethoxy-(2-propan-2-ylsulfanylethylsulfanyl)-sulfanylidene-lambda5-phosphane is classified under ADR Class 6.1 (toxic substances), Packing Group III. Transportation requires proper packaging according to ADR regulations, appropriate hazard labels, and shipping documents indicating the toxic nature. Only certified carriers experienced in handling Class 6.1 dangerous goods should transport this substance. Ensure packages are properly sealed and labeled with UN numbers and hazard warnings.
